引言:迈向Web3的第一步
在数字时代的浪潮中,Web3概念如同一道闪电,点亮了我们对于去中心化、隐私和安全的追求。而在这个新世界的探索过程里,MetaMask无疑是每个用户的必备工具。它不仅提供了一个方便的方式来管理你的加密资产,还为用户提供了与去中心化应用(DApp)的连接。但是,这一连接是如何实现的呢?尤其是在安全和隐私的考虑下,签名的作用又是什么?
什么是MetaMask签名?
在深入讨论之前,让我们先明确一个基本概念——什么是“签名”?在区块链技术中,签名是一种加密方式,用于验证信息的真实性及其来源。当你在MetaMask中进行某个交易或连接到DApp时,你的身份通过签名得到了确认。简单来说,每一个签名都是你对某项操作的授权账户,确保只有你有权进行某项交易或请求信息。这又如何与安全性和隐私保护相互关联呢?
MetaMask签名的工作原理
首先,签名的过程其实是非常直观的。你在某个DApp上去执行操作时,MetaMask会弹出一个窗口,请求你确认该操作的相关信息。在你点击“确认”之前,MetaMask会生成一个数字签名,这一过程称为“加密签名”。这里…你可能会问:这个签名如何保证我的安全?
在你签名时,MetaMask并不会透露你的私钥。相反,所有的签名过程都是通过复杂的加密算法完成的。所以说,虽然你的操作是通过签名来执行,但是你的私钥依然处于保护状态。这就像是…将你的钥匙放在一个安全的地方,只有你知道这个地方,而你只需给出一个锁的指纹来打开门,这样既安全又便利。
为什么需要MetaMask签名?
随着网络银行、买卖股票、甚至是各种在线服务的普及,数据安全和隐私问题变得愈发重要。无论是个人账户信息还是资产,每一个细节都需要被保护。而MetaMask签名正是为此而生。它能够帮助你实现以下目的:
- 身份验证:你与DApp之间的连接通过签名实现,这是识别和授权的第一步。
- 数据完整性:只要交易获得了你的签名,数据就不会被篡改,确保你操作的准确性。
- 隐私保护:不需要透露敏感信息,通过数字签名即可完成大多数操作。
步骤一:安装MetaMask
如果你还没有安装MetaMask,该如何开始呢?安装过程相对简单。你可以在Chrome、Firefox等浏览器的扩展市场找到MetaMask,然后一键安装。安装完成后需要设置钱包,创建账户…别忘了妥善保管你的助记词哦,这是你获取资产的唯一凭证。这里…我们首先设置一个强密码,建议使用字母、数字和特殊字符的组合,增加密码的强度。
步骤二:连接到DApp
成功安装后,我们需要与DApp进行连接。大多数DApp在页面右上角都有一个“连接钱包”的按钮,点击后选择MetaMask。如果一切顺利,MetaMask会弹出确认框,询问你是否愿意连接。在确认后,你将获得一个数字签名,而你的身份信息将被安全地存储。这就是Web3的乐趣所在,它让使用和管理变得更加民主化。
步骤三:发送签名请求
一旦你连接到DApp,所有的交易和操作都将通过签名进行。在某个具体操作时,MetaMask会再次确认用户的身份,生成对应的数字签名。这意味着…每次你交易、转账或是获取信息,MetaMask都在用你自己的数字身份为你服务。在这个过程中,永远保持警觉,不要随意确认来路不明的请求,这关乎你的数字资产安全。
保障你的隐私与安全
随着Web3的发展,安全和隐私已经成为争论的焦点。MetaMask作为关键工具之一,在用户保护方面做了很多努力。使用MetaMask时,建议定期更新你的软件,及时保持安全性。并且在多地方不容易被攻击的设备上使用,永远不要轻信钓鱼网站。
更多使用技巧和经验分享
在使用MetaMask的过程中,除了基本的安装和签名之外,还有许多技巧可以帮助你提升使用体验。例如…你可以为每个DApp设置不同的网络,以避免货币混淆。使用聚合器如1inch来获得最佳的交易利率,同时也可以通过不同的交易所来降低风险。这些都是提升用户体验的有效方法。
结语:拥抱Web3的未来
随着MetaMask的广泛使用与Web3的崛起,去中心化的未来逐渐向我们展开。通过有效的签名机制,我们可以更安全地管理自己的数字资产。每一个签名都是对你资产的保护,让我们在这个崭新的时代共同努力,拥抱未来,享受去中心化带来的乐趣!
在不断变化的数字世界中,保持警觉、不断学习显得尤为重要。MetaMask不仅是一个工具,更是一道连接Web3的桥梁,让我们在这条旅途中走得更加稳健、更加安全。